Output f58921a8cd3618c04fd26cd1f73e35e46b540e6ae89cdec04aac3a3e62b592da:3

value
321468
script pubkey
OP_0 OP_PUSHBYTES_20 e73c88b5979f4a6d454bb89e02f94a4df6d0a699
address
bc1quu7g3dvhna9x632thz0q9722fhmdpf5eggu2gq
transaction
f58921a8cd3618c04fd26cd1f73e35e46b540e6ae89cdec04aac3a3e62b592da
spent
true